About Chanel

I take my role as a tutor seriously and always aim to create a space where students feel confident, capable, and supported. My approach isn’t just about helping students get the right answers—it’s about teaching them how to think critically and approach problems with confidence. I come prepared with personalized lessons, track progress carefully, and always adapt my methods to what works best for each student. My goal is to make math not just understandable, but approachable and even enjoyable. You can trust that I’m here to help build real skills and lasting understanding.

Lesson Title: Understanding Fractions (Basics & Operations)

Objective:

By the end of the lesson, the student will be able to:
• Understand what a fraction is
• Identify numerator & denominator
• Simplify fractions
• Add and subtract fractions with like denominators



Materials Needed:
• Notebook & pencil
• Visual aids (drawn or printed circles/pizza/rectangles divided into parts)
• Optional: real items like a chocolate bar or paper shapes



Part 1: Introduction to Fractions (10 mins)

Start with a simple question:
“If we split a pizza into 4 equal slices and eat 1, how much did we eat?”
• Draw a pizza divided into 4 parts
• Explain: A fraction represents a part of a whole
• Top number = numerator = how many parts you have
• Bottom number = denominator = how many total parts in the whole

Example:
• 1/4 means 1 part out of 4 equal parts

Practice:
• Show visuals and ask: “What fraction is shaded?”



Part 2: Simplifying Fractions (10–15 mins)

Explain:
• Fractions can often be simplified by dividing the top and bottom by the same number

Example:
• 4/8 = 1/2 (divide both by 4)

Quick Tip: Use greatest common factor (GCF)

Practice:
• Simplify: 6/12, 10/15, 8/10



Part 3: Adding & Subtracting Fractions (Same Denominator) (15–20 mins)

Explain:
• When denominators are the same, just add or subtract the numerators

Examples:
• 2/5 + 1/5 = 3/5
• 4/7 - 2/7 = 2/7

Important: Denominator stays the same!

Practice:
• 3/8 + 2/8 = ?
• 5/9 - 3/9 = ?

Challenge: Ask them to simplify if possible.



Part 4: Real-Life Application (5–10 mins)

Ask:
• “If you ate 2/8 of a chocolate bar and your friend ate 3/8, how much did you eat together?”
• “If you cut a sandwich into 4 pieces and eat 3, what fraction did you eat?”



Exit Ticket (Last 5 mins)

Quick 3–4 questions to check understanding:
1. What does the numerator tell us?
2. Simplify 9/12
3. 2/6 + 3/6 = ?
4. What is 5/8 - 1/8?
